The Glitterbois are two blokes (and then some) with an intense and long-lived love for the rich role-playing game worlds created by Palladium Books. Join us as we talk about the vast imaginative possibilities of the Palladium Books RPG "Megaverse" in a quest to spread appreciation for their games, meet established wanderers of their worlds, and hopefully bring new players into the fold. We'll look into the workings and histories of all of their games, including Rifts, Palladium Fantasy, Nigh ...
